Why You Need A Regular Chimney Sweeping

Regular chimney sweeping is much more than a simple home maintenance task; it’s a crucial routine that ensures your fireplace’s safety, efficiency, and longevity. Homeowners often overlook the importance of chimneycreosote logs sweeping, but it’s essential to keeping your home warm and safe. Here’s why:

  • Safety First: Safety is the primary reason to have your chimney swept regularly. When you burn wood in your fireplace, it produces a substance known as creosote. This highly flammable byproduct builds up on the interior of your chimney. If left unchecked, creosote can ignite, causing a dangerous chimney fire. Regular sweeping removes this buildup, reducing the risk of fire.
  • Efficiency Boost: A clean chimney allows smoke to exit your home efficiently. A soot or creosote buildup can restrict this flow, leading to a smoky fireplace and a less efficient heating system. Regular cleaning ensures optimal performance from your fireplace.
  • Prevent Damage: Regular sweeping can prevent long-term damage to your chimney. Creosote and soot are corrosive substances that can deteriorate your chimney’s interior over time. By eliminating these substances, you’re preserving the lifespan of your chimney and preventing costly repairs.
  • Health Protection: A well-maintained chimney helps protect the air quality in your home. A blocked or dirty chimney can lead to the buildup of carbon monoxide, a dangerous gas that’s colorless and odorless. Regular chimney sweeps ensure your chimney vents properly, protecting you and your family from potential carbon monoxide poisoning.

Do Creosote Logs Help Your Chimney?

Chimney Sweeping - Web Photos - Window Ninjas7.pngCreosote logs, known as chimney sweeping logs, have been a subject of much debate among homeowners. Despite the mixed opinions, research indicates that these logs serve a purpose in maintaining your chimney.

Primarily, creosote logs are designed to help reduce the buildup of creosote, a highly flammable byproduct of burning wood, within your chimney. Creosote buildup can lead to dangerous chimney fires if not appropriately managed. These logs, when burned, release chemicals that react with the creosote deposits, altering their state and making them easier to remove.

Furthermore, creosote logs can aid in reducing the weight, thickness, and flammability of existing creosote deposits. This is a valuable feature as it makes your chimney safer to use in between professional cleanings. However, it’s important to note that these logs are not a replacement for regular professional chimney sweeping but rather a supplement.

The effectiveness of these logs is most notable when used as a preventative measure. If you frequently burn high-moisture firewood, using creosote logs can help manage creosote accumulation. They work best when used regularly in a comprehensive chimney maintenance routine.

In essence, creosote logs provide a way to maintain your chimney’s health while you enjoy your fireplace. They minimize the risks associated with creosote buildup, enhancing the safety and efficiency of your chimney. However, they should be used in conjunction with, not as a substitute for, regular professional chimney cleaning services.

Avoid Creosote Logs, Call in The Chimney Sweeping Pros

While creosote logs can play a role in your chimney maintenance routine, nothing beats the thoroughness and expertise provided by professional chimney sweeping services. Here’s why:

  • Expertise: Professional chimney sweeps have been trained to spot issues that the untrained eye might miss. They can identify early signs of damage, blockages, or excessive creosote buildup, preventing minor problems from escalating into major ones.
  • Comprehensive Cleaning: Creosote logs can only do so much. They can help reduce creosote’s flammability but can’t remove it entirely. On the other hand, a professional chimney sweep uses special tools and techniques to clean your chimney, ensuring all creosote is removed thoroughly.
  • Safety Inspection: Besides cleaning, professional sweeps also carry out safety inspections. They’ll check for structural integrity, proper ventilation, and potential fire hazards. This comprehensive safety check is something other than what a creosote log can offer.
  • Advice and Recommendations: A professional service can provide tailored advice on maintaining your chimney based on its usage, age, and condition. They suggest specific burning practices or maintenance routines to help keep your chimney in shape.
